I'm trying to figure out what to get here. The new Moto X looks really nice and is the phone I've been waiting for. However, the storage only goes up to 32gb with no microsd support. Even my current (wifi-only) smartphone (budget model Droid Razr M) has 8gb internal with a 32gb microsd card inside, for a total of 40gb. I find that too small for me, as I have to regularly manage apps, clear cache, etc; and then if I want to put new music on I have to take something off. With only 32gb I would have to probably take around 10gb of music/photos off of that which I don't really want to do. However since I'll be getting T-Mobile, maybe it won't be a problem since I can stream with Play Music.

I could also just get last year's Moto X. It's not as nice build-wise, and the internals are a good bit worse, but it should still run well. My main reasons for considering it are the smaller size, 64gb option (why does the old one have this but not the new one???), and costing $125 less than the new model.

An iPhone 6 would be nice due to the 128gb option, but I'd have to use iTunes, and the phone itself costs way too much so I'm going to toss this idea out.

One more option I'm starting to like is the Sony Xperia Z3 compact. Camera seems to be very good, battery life is supposedly insane based on some reviews I've looked at (about twice that of the Moto X), the size is really nice, and it has 16gb internal with support for up to 128gb microsd. I wouldn't have all the lovely customization and wood options and such that the Moto X has, but the teal option still looks pretty nice. Really I think the main downside to this phone would be the ugly ui skin Sony likes to put on all their phones. I would also be missing out on some nice Moto X features like voice-only search, the nice lock screen, and promise of fast upgrades to Android L.

Either way I'm going to be missing out on a few things I want, so I'm really unsure of what to do.
